Responsibilities & Job Duties
Owns culture and members’ outstanding service experience. Drive loyalty & member engagement
Manage all aspects of ISI® coaching staff
Create and maintain high energy, welcoming, high vibe facility
Hire, train and ensure all ISI® coaches meet our elite brand standards
Organize and ensure cleanliness of training floor
Execute, train and manage coach’s portion of sales process; members’ problem-solution options
Deliver membership retention of 90% to 95%+. Target member session engagement of 100%
Build member base that loves ISI® & raves about us. Manage earned and organic social media, including tracking member post session reviews. Coordinate and partner with Assistant Facility Manager who supports Facility Manager with paid digital, and member and grassroots events efforts
Develop, delegate and/or approve training schedules of all sessions
Conducts monthly coaching staff and development meetings; supports Facility Manager with team and/or owner huddles. Attends all relevant, mandatory training and other requested corporate meetings
Coaches minimum of 10 sessions per week
Maintains current, active coaches’ employee files which includes: resume, CPR cards, fitness certifications, I-9, disciplinary items, emergency contact info, and more as needed.
Requirements and Qualities
High school diploma/GED required
Hold current fitness certification from approved organization: ACSM, ACE, NASM, NSCA, etc.
Must have current CPR/AED certification
3+ years of professional experience coaching in fitness industry (certified personal trainer &/or group fitness trainer), and formally managing. Experience with POS MindBody and CRM Axle a plus
Great communicator, lead by example, detail-oriented, and operate with high service standards
Knowledge of physiology, exercise technique, and body mechanics is preferred
Resourceful and able to execute plan of action
Love helping members achieve their goals and can lead a first class member experience
Demonstrate the desire to lead & train employees and motivate team to goals
Positive, motivating, and effective interpersonal communication skills
Excellent organizational and time management skills
Have the flexibility and availability to work and respond early mornings, nights and weekends
Take 2+ ISI® Athletic Based Training sessions per week and attend relevant ISI® programs.
